File: adios2-config.rst

package info (click to toggle)
adios2 2.10.2%2Bdfsg1-2
  • links: PTS, VCS
  • area: main
  • in suites: forky, trixie
  • size: 33,764 kB
  • sloc: cpp: 175,964; ansic: 160,510; f90: 14,630; yacc: 12,668; python: 7,275; perl: 7,126; sh: 2,825; lisp: 1,106; xml: 1,049; makefile: 579; lex: 557
file content (25 lines) | stat: -rw-r--r-- 1,188 bytes parent folder | download | duplicates (2)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
*************
adios2-config
*************

`adios2-config` is provided to aid with non-CMake builds (*e.g.* manually generated Makefile).
Running the `adios2-config` command under `adios2-install-dir/bin/adios2-config` will generate the following usage information:

.. code-block:: bash

   ./adios2-config --help
   adios2-config (--help | [--c-flags] [--c-libs] [--cxx-flags] [--cxx-libs] [-fortran-flags] [--fortran-libs])
     --help           Display help information
     -c               Both compile and link flags for the C bindings
     --c-flags        Preprocessor and compile flags for the C bindings
     --c-libs         Linker flags for the C bindings
     -x               Both compile and link flags for the C++ bindings
     --cxx-flags      Preprocessor and compile flags for the C++ bindings
     --cxx-libs       Linker flags for the C++ bindings
     -f               Both compile and link flags for the F90 bindings
     --fortran-flags  Preprocessor and compile flags for the F90 bindings
     --fortran-libs   Linker flags for the F90 bindings

     
Please refer to the :ref:`From non-CMake build systems` for more information on how to use this command.